Coinbase has officially launched staking services in New York, marking a significant milestone for cryptocurrency adoption in one of America's most regulated financial markets. The exchange now operates staking programs across 46 states, demonstrating substantial growth in the decentralized finance (DeFi) sector.
This expansion follows the SEC's decision to drop its lawsuit against Coinbase, eliminating regulatory uncertainty that previously hindered staking operations. The regulatory breakthrough opens new investment opportunities for New York crypto enthusiasts seeking passive income through blockchain validation rewards.
Coinbase staking allows investors to earn yields on popular cryptocurrencies including Ethereum, Solana, and other proof-of-stake tokens. This development strengthens institutional adoption and provides retail investors with simplified access to DeFi earning mechanisms previously limited to tech-savvy users.
The New York launch represents a crucial victory for cryptocurrency regulation, potentially influencing other restrictive jurisdictions to reconsider their stance on digital asset services. With staking rewards offering attractive alternatives to traditional savings accounts, this expansion could accelerate mainstream blockchain adoption and drive increased trading volume on Coinbase's platform, positioning the exchange for continued growth in the evolving cryptocurrency landscape.
